Output 18104959353c898f351c4ab6d9adf88628e6b3d5dbfc0dbb233ee5246ec3b593:2

value
18257059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e5f0d18ea6ea39d297f993a4c816240b0676ff3 OP_EQUAL
address
MGW9cjT91UP2VCvcDyPEwzUzkUBJarbycH
transaction
18104959353c898f351c4ab6d9adf88628e6b3d5dbfc0dbb233ee5246ec3b593
spent
true